#091065 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#091065 is composed of 3.5% red, 6.3%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.1% cyan, 84.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 235.4 degrees, a saturation of 83.6% and a lightness of 21.6%. #091065 color hex could be obtained by blending #1220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#091065 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#091065 has RGB values of R:9, G:16,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 594021.
